Full Job Description
POSITION OVERVIEW:

The Sr. Design Checker will provide verification of designer drawings and models to project requirements, TAS, and industry standards.

KEY JOB RESPONSIBILITIES:
  • Performs technical drawing reviews for compliance to design, maintenance, manufacture, installation, operating, safety, and clearance requirements
  • Reviews all designer drawings including layouts and section views ensuring accurate BOM's, callouts, and dimensions
  • Reviews dimensions and ensures components are dimensioned adequately to minimize tolerance stack-ups
  • Performs non-technical drawing reviews for compliance to standards for borders, blocks, text, CAD standards, notes, call-outs, and view requirements to adequately depict the design intent
  • Verifies weld symbols and beam selections are appropriate for their service
  • Verifies voltages, wire sizes, and breaker sizes are appropriate for their service
  • Verifies equipment access, service, and egress are appropriate
  • Verifies value engineered alternatives are incorporated into design drawings
  • Develops, improves, and publishes department practices/standards
  • Consistently executes the design process per all department processes from inception to closure
  • Attends model reviews per department processes
  • Any other responsibility as assigned by TAS


JOB SKILLS:
  • Advanced knowledge as a designer/checker in package/plant designs and layouts with broad knowledge of technical applications, maintenance, operation, and clearance constraints of structural, mechanical, controls, and electrical equipment systems
  • Knowledgeable of codes typically applicable to TAS equipment including NEC, IEC, ASME, AISC, AWS, UMC, OSHA, and building codes etc.
  • A self-starter and proficient designer/checker, with experience in mechanical, electrical, structural, and controls systems

About Comfort Systems USA

Comfort Systems USA is a leading provider of commercial, industrial, and institutional he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) services. The company's services include design, installation, maintenance, and repair of HVAC systems, as well as energy management and building automation services. Comfort Systems USA has a national presence, with over 120 locations across the United States, and a workforce of over 12,000 employees. The company is committed to sustainability and has implemented a number of initiatives to reduce its environmental impact, including reducing waste and energy consumption. Comfort Systems USA is also committed to safety and has implemented a number of programs to promote a safe and healthy workplace.
